Celebrating a Comic Book Legend: Gerry Conway's Lasting Impact

Gerry Conway, a name that echoes through the realms of Marvel and DC comics, has passed away at the age of 73. His profound contributions to the comic book industry shaped not just the characters we adore but also the very essence of superhero storytelling. From his unique takes on Spider-Man to the creation of the infamous Punisher, Conway's talents bridged generations of comic book fans.

Pioneering Character Development and Storylines

Born in Brooklyn on September 10, 1952, Conway’s journey as a comic book writer began at a young age. By 19, he was penning stories for "The Amazing Spider-Man," a publication that was destined to shape the comic book landscape. Notably, in Spider-Man #121, Conway wrote the heart-wrenching tale of Gwen Stacy’s death, a pivotal moment that altered the trajectory of Spider-Man's story forever. This story not only illustrated the pain of loss but also highlighted the complexities of heroism, themes that resonate deeply with audiences even today.

Conway's most famous creation, the Punisher, debuted in Amazing Spider-Man #129, where Frank Castle emerged as a vigilante with a morally gray philosophy. The Punisher wasn’t just another faceless villain; he was a deeply flawed antihero who struggles with his demons, a reflection of the societal issues that plagued America at the time. Conway infused depth and nuance into this character, prompting readers to contemplate the moral dilemmas surrounding justice and vengeance.

Gerry's Unique Voice in the Comic World

Marvel Comics Editor-in-Chief, C.B. Cebulski, remarked on Conway’s ability to create stories with “real stakes,” allowing readers to feel genuine emotional connections to his characters. Conway’s storytelling distinguished itself by blending sensational superheroics with human experiences, as pointed out by Marvel Studios President Kevin Feige, who praised Conway for creating memorable tales that resonate emotionally.

Conway didn't merely write action-packed escapades; he understood the layers of the human experience, capturing both the triumphs and tragedies of his characters. His work inspired many creators who followed, amplifying the importance of emotional storytelling in comics.

Comics and Cultural Reflection

Beyond mere entertainment, Conway's work serves as a reflection of the cultural and social issues of his time. His exploration of sensitive subjects through characters like the Punisher highlights the struggles of veterans, the complexities of morality in law enforcement, and the consequences of violence—topics that continue to spark debate today. As documented in the Polygon article, Conway was vocal about the misuse of the Punisher logo by some factions, emphasizing that the character's ethos should not be misunderstood or trivialized.

Celine Dion's Triumphant Return: A Concert Series After Stiff-Person Syndrome

Update Celine Dion's Inspiring Comeback Journey After four challenging years, Celine Dion is stepping back onto the stage, marking a significant moment for her fans and the music world. Recently, she launched a much-anticipated series of concerts in Paris, captivated with hope and excitement. This return is not merely about performing again; it signifies triumph over a rare but debilitating health condition called stiff-person syndrome. Her journey resonates deeply with those who have faced hardships, showcasing the power of resilience. The Challenge of Stiff-Person Syndrome Dion’s journey took a dramatic turn in 2022 when she was diagnosed with this unusual neurological disorder. Imagine dealing with muscle stiffness and sudden spasms that can impede day-to-day activities, let alone singing! In a heartfelt video, she shared, “Unfortunately, these spasms affect every aspect of my daily life, sometimes causing difficulty when I walk.” This news struck a deep chord with her fans and many who empathized with the struggles of chronic illness. The uncertainty around her health led to concerns not only about her ability to perform but about her quality of life in general. From Diagnosis to Resilience During her hiatus, Dion focused on medical treatment, working hard to adapt to her new reality. As her sister shared, there were deep concerns about whether she would ever return to performing. Despite these trials, she remained determined. In 2024, she made surprise appearances, even presenting an award at the Grammy Awards, reminding her fans that the spirit of Celine Dion was far from extinguished. These appearances, though brief, were monumental, bringing joy to those who longed to see her back on stage. Her presence at such prestigious events signaled that she was regaining her strength. Bringing Joy Amidst Health Struggles Her return to performing at the 2024 Paris Olympics was a powerful moment for fans around the globe. The emotional performance of “Hymne à L’amour” showcased not just her vocal talent, but her perseverance. As she sang at the foot of the Eiffel Tower, many felt her joy resonate in every note.
